The surname Margalef is of Catalan origin, derived from the town of Margalef in Catalonia, Spain. The town of Margalef is known for its picturesque landscapes and rich cultural heritage. It is believed that the surname Margalef may have originated as a locational surname, indicating that the first bearer of the name was from the town of Margalef.
Historically, surnames were often derived from a person's occupation, place of origin, or a personal characteristic. In the case of the Margalef surname, it is likely that the name was given to individuals who were from or had some association with the town of Margalef.
Over the centuries, the Margalef surname has spread to different countries around the world, each with its own unique cultural influence. The surname has a significant presence in Spain, with the highest incidence of 1726 individuals bearing the name. In France, there are 175 individuals with the surname Margalef, while in Argentina, there are 104 individuals with the surname.
In other countries, the Margalef surname is less common but still present. In Uruguay, there are 78 individuals with the surname, while in Mexico, there are 29 individuals with the surname. The United States has 17 individuals with the surname Margalef, while Germany, England, Brazil, Japan, Andorra, Belgium, Switzerland, Chile, Colombia, Nicaragua, and Sweden each have a smaller number of individuals with the surname.
